EAW Trench Shield aluminium trench shields are in many cases structurally stronger than steel when it comes to the working loads of a trench collapse. EAW Trench Shield meets all the safety requirements of the Australian/New Zealand standard AS 4744.1-200, British/European standard BS.EN 13331.1 & 13331.2 and American standard OSHA Sub Part P

As safety on the work site is always paramount EAW Trench Shield has designed an extensive range of trench shoring products and accessories to designed to make working in and around trenches safer and easier.

The range of EAW Trench Shield aluminium trench shields keeps growing now adding the City box rated at 30kPa to the fleet and also the 2400L x 3600 H bell hole box with built in work platforms and high clear spreader bars rated at 50kPa.

EAW Trench Shield have the capability to make unique one off shields from their propriety extrusions, eliminating a lot of engineering for one off jobs.

EAW Trench Shields Strong in US Testing

Our EAW Trench Shields showed their strength under testing in the USA by our North American Manufacturer and Distributor NTS. When the trench shields were placed under a 80 tonne load of steel road plates the average deflection on the panels was only 65mm!

On-Site Access to Safe Use Manual via QR code

All EAW Trench Shields are welded with a compliance plate which states the weight, KPA ratings, manufacture date as well as the panel/serial number. This compliance plate also has a QR code for convenience. Simply scan this QR code to have access to safe use manuals.
